What are the 4 bonus worlds in Super Mario 3D World?

When you've completed Bowser World, you'll unlock the ability to take on these four bonus worlds:
  • World Star (Nine Courses)
  • World Mushroom (Seven Courses)
  • World Flower (Twelve Courses)
  • World Crown (Three Courses)

What is World 4 in Super Mario 3D World?

World 4 is the fourth world of Super Mario 3D World and its Nintendo Switch port Super Mario 3D World + Bowser's Fury. It is a canyon and mountain-like island. It contains five standard courses, two Enemy Battles, a Mystery House, a Sprixie House, and a Castle.

What are the bonus stars in Super Mario World?

Goal Stars, also known as Gold Stars, Goalpost Stars, Bonus Stars, or simply Stars, are special points found in Super Mario World and its reissue, Super Mario World: Super Mario Advance 2. They are earned by touching the moving tape on a Giant Gate.

What happens when you get 9999 star bits in Super Mario Galaxy?

If 9,999 Star Bits are collected, all coconuts in the games become watermelons permanently, even if the Star Bit total drops below 9,999 again. The stored Star Bits are used to feed the Hungry Lumas found in the Comet Observatory and several galaxies to unlock galaxies and planets.

Is there a secret world in Mario 3D world?

Some of Super Mario 3D World's hidden worlds require quite a bit of time and effort to unlock, but World Star is actually relatively easy to access. All you need to do to unlock World Star and its nine courses is beat World Bowser (the final level in the main game) and take the rocket that appears in World 1.

Why are there hidden luigis in Mario 3D world?

Similarly to New Super Luigi U, 8-bit sprites of Luigi are hidden in most levels of Super Mario 3D World and its campaign in Super Mario 3D World + Bowser's Fury to celebrate the Year of Luigi, which the original game was released in.

Who is the secret character in Mario 3D world?

By default, you can play as Mario, Luigi, Toad, and Princess Peach, but Rosalina is an additional fifth character that can be unlocked if you meet certain requirements. First, you need to complete the game by finishing World Castle and World Bowser.

What is secret Luigi?

updated Jul 1, 2013. A new feature in New Super Luigi U is the inclusion of Secret Luigis in every level in the game. These secret Luigi's take the form of art usually located in the background or foreground of the game. They have no special purpose, and very few of them can even be interacted with at all.

Can you fly in Super Mario 3D World?

The Tanooki Suit is an extremely effective power-up that allows Mario to float through the air when he jumps, by holding A or B in midair. It also allows him to spin around and destroy enemies and blocks with his tail, by pressing X or Y.

Is there 121 stars in Mario galaxy?

121st Star

This star is the 121st and true final star in the game, found in the Grand Finale Galaxy. To unlock it, you must get all 120 stars and defeat Bowser with both Mario AND Luigi. Once you do, you can access this galaxy from the Planet of Trials, in the center.
